Peterson Last year, production designer Kate Bunch outfitted a Staten Island mansion for the Eastern European vampires who inhabit the TV mockumentary adaptation of 2014 comedy-horror film “What We Do in the Shadows.” For the FX on Hulu series’ second collection of shows, though, the job got a lot tougher.
The new season required 20 to 30 new sets and a crew of around 100 people — partly due to an unexpected twist. “We lost our exterior mansion location from Season 1,” Bunch explains, when the owners sold it for use as a women’s shelter.
After all the time spent finding the original mansion, discovering a match around Toronto, where the series shoots, proved virtually impossible.
